Linn Svahn secured first place in the women’s sprint race in classic technique for Sweden at the Canmore cross-country skiing World Cup. Results from the sprint race.

Linn Svahn, from Sweden, took first place at the Canmore sprint race in classic technique with a total time of 3:12.20. The Swedish cross-country skier was followed by Kristine Stavås Skistad, from Norway, 2.13 seconds back.

Jonna Sundling, from Sweden, completed the podium in third place, 2.13 seconds behind the winner. 

Kerttu Niskanen, from Finland, and Maja Dahlqvist, from Sweden, rounded out the top 5 by finishing 4th and 5th, respectively. 

Top 6, Sprint C, Women

  1. Linn Svahn (SWE), 3:12.2
  2. Kristine Stavås Skistad (NOR), +2.13
  3. Jonna Sundling (SWE), +2.13
  4. Kerttu Niskanen (FIN), +3.53
  5. Maja Dahlqvist (SWE), +8.00
  6. Emma Ribom (SWE), +9.85
